Не было печали, затеял перевести управление домашним сервером на кубере с терраформа на argocd и ямлы проклятые эти. И попутно хочу там prometheus-operator и postgres-operator как у нормальных людей заюзать вместо текущего набора кастылей говном вместе склееных.

Всякие stateless штуки вроде kuberbetes-dasboard и adguard-home уже перетащил, остальное сильно больней будет переносить.

postgres-operator мне вчера все мозги вынес без причины вообще. Попробую сегодня cloudnative-pg.io/documentatio вместо него. Там и звёзд на гитхабе по-больше, и незакрытых issue по-меньше, и написано на родном для кубера го, а не на проклятом языке с отступами и двоеточиями

Вот cloudnative-pg просто заработал. Смигрировал на него базу open-webui. Теперь предстоит самое сложное - смигрировать сначала базу home assistant, а потом и хелм чарт не продолбав по пути раздел с конфигами и базой зигби сети, а то придется из бэкапов вытаскивать

pg_dump ... | psql ... делают брррр

Follow

@zhulik у пгдампа выхлоп можно сделать оптимальнее вроде, для пгрестора что бы, будет в сто раз быстрее

· Edited · · Moshidon · 1 · 0 · 0

@3draven да пофиг, там база на несколько гб всего, пусть молотит как есть. А так да, там бинарный формат формат есть какой-то

@zhulik он еще и паралельно молотить будет если в папку, рестор так же

@3draven все так, но я не хочу на диск класть все лишний раз

@zhulik раз тема зашла, там есть секретный джедайский метод. Pg get snapshot както так. Без диска, получаешь айдишник снимка mvcc, запускаешь паралельно пгдампы на снимке,на списке таблиц и пайпом все это льешь куда надо. В много потоков без диска. Но тут скрипт надо с каким нить gnu parallel. Эта хрень высосет базу махом. Это просто вспомнилось, задача то понятна.

@3draven а оно из одной мажорной версии в другую заработает? Я из 15 в 17 лью

@zhulik должно, пгдамп внутри свой формат использует и пг рестор ведь. А с базой они делают "обычные штуки". Там просто транзакции и COPY стандартный. Проверять надо конечно, но я причин не работать не вижу.

@zhulik для твоей задачи то оно нафиг не надо, просто вспомнилось.

Sign in to participate in the conversation
MustUdon

I like Twitter, but, Mastodon it is so excited! Feel free to register it is server just for fun! Usefull links https://instances.social https://www.reddit.com/r/Mastodon/comments/yugh2o/some_useful_mastodon_lists/?utm_source=share&utm_medium=web2x&context=3